Ingredients
  

Instructions
 

  • Begin by preparing a simple syrup using a one to one ratio of sugar and water (1/2 cup sugar and 1/2 cup water). Combine the sugar and water in a small sauce pan and heat gently and stir until the sugar is completely melted. Set the simple syrup aside and allow it to cool for 10 minutes.
  • Squeeze the fresh lemon juice, removing the seeds. If you wish, you can also strain out the pulp.
  • Combine the lemon juice, simple syrup, water and Rudy's Original Boysenberry Syrup in a pitcher and stir. Taste and add more boysenberry syrup if needed. Pour into glasses filled with ice and serve or chill the pitcher of boysenberry lemonade a few hours before serving.

Notes

If you are looking for alternatives to sugar, try substituting Agave Nectar, Maple Syrup or Honey for the simple syrup. Enjoy!
